Doesn't appear to be updated for the new parking garage but the port's website has the first floor height requirements for the other garages.

Looks like 8'2" is the lowest clearance for first floor, but the other floors are only 6'8" - 6'11" (depending on garage).  There is a surface lot for oversized vehicles, but I'm sure it's not immediately adjacent to Terminal A like the garage would be.

We have parked at the terminal several times and it was $22.50 per day.  However Terminal  A parking is reportedly $25 per day.  Currently on the Oasis and we parked with Global Airport Parking at 250 SE 3rd Ave, Miami just off of Biscayne Blvd.  Cost $8 per day including shuttle.  3.4 miles from terminal.  Others on shuttle were very satisfied repeat customers.
